Educational Relationships and Interactions

Given that the topic proposed by this paper is widely debated by both the sociology of education and the management of the classroom, as disciplinary branches of education, this is a synthetic approach from both disciplinary perspectives of the types of relationships and interactions which are outlined in the educational institutions and in the educational environment. Considering the context of the multiple challenges and socio-political changes to which the Romanian education system has had to adapt, in the recent decades, it is found that the interpersonal relationships and interactions established between educational actors are true “sources” and “resources” that ensure its functionality.
